Job Role: Content Specialist at BetterPlace

Hybrid role: Occasional travel to Gurgaon, Noida and Delhi.

About Us

BetterPlace is a mental healthcare company that brings together psychiatrists, psychologists, therapists, counsellors and specialised mental health services under one roof. Our goal is to make high-quality mental healthcare easier to access, navigate and continue, so people can find the right support without having to piece their care together themselves.

Role Description

We are looking for a Content Specialist who will take ownership of how BetterPlace communicates across digital and offline channels, with a strong focus on social media and digital content.

You will work across social media, brand, website, SEO, performance marketing, campaigns and other customer-facing communication. A key part of the role will involve identifying ideas that can translate into engaging social content, developing formats and concepts, writing scripts and copy, and helping BetterPlace create content that people want to watch, read, share and engage with.

The role requires someone who can move comfortably between creative storytelling and structured, informative content while maintaining the sensitivity and credibility expected from a mental healthcare brand.

You will work closely with clinicians, designers, video editors, marketers and other teams to turn ideas, insights and business priorities into content that people understand, trust and engage with.

Key Responsibilities





- Own content across BetterPlace’s social media, website, advertising, email, WhatsApp, print and other communication channels
- Develop and execute content strategies aligned with brand, marketing and business objectives
- Shape BetterPlace’s social media content through strong ideas, formats, scripts, posts, reels, carousels and campaigns
- Identify relevant social media trends, conversations and content opportunities, and adapt them appropriately for the BetterPlace brand
- Write and optimise website pages, blogs and other search-focused content with a strong understanding of SEO
- Translate clinical and mental health information into content that feels simple, accessible, accurate and engaging
- Work closely with clinicians and subject-matter experts to develop credible and useful content
- Collaborate with designers, video editors and marketers to take content from idea to final execution
- Maintain a consistent brand voice and review content across teams for clarity, accuracy and quality
- Track content performance across social media, search and campaigns, and use insights to improve future content

Key Requirements

Excellent writing,



editing and storytelling skills

- Strong understanding of social media content, formats and audience behaviour
- A good instinct for hooks, ideas and formats that can capture attention without compromising the credibility of the brand
- Solid understanding of brand voice, tone and audience
- Ability to write both creative and informative content across different formats
- Working understanding of SEO, digital content and performance marketing
- Ability to simplify complex or technical information into clear and engaging communication
- Strong attention to detail and an instinct for what makes content useful, interesting and easy to understand
- 1 to 3 years of relevant experience in content, copywriting, social media, brand or digital marketing, preferably in a B2C environment
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ced start-up environment and taking ownership of a broad and evolving role

Typical Outputs

Social media posts and campaigns, reels and video concepts, video scripts, clinician-led content, website content, SEO pages, blogs, performance ads, campaign copy, emailers, brochures, print collateral and other brand communication.
